logo

Output 62fe1420a982125c18c288961cb280d78940d8cf6655936c96a28668f6303a0e:1

value
259212562
script pubkey
OP_0 OP_PUSHBYTES_20 623ab2952bc6d68d64df258060f235b9cbdb539c
address
bc1qvgat99ftcmtg6exlykqxpu34h89ak5uu8zsxmz
transaction
62fe1420a982125c18c288961cb280d78940d8cf6655936c96a28668f6303a0e